Question - TE25 - video file too long for CD-R No.33492
exolstice  2003-01-16 01:15:57 ( ID:pgbad3d/awk )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

I have a mpeg file processed using TMPGEnc, it works fine, the file is under 700Mb, but when I try to burn it using Nero, it tells me the file is too long for a 80min CD-R. The runtime is 89mins. Is there a way I can fit this file in VCD format onto a 80min CDR?


Minion  2003-01-16 01:38:07 ( ID:a6p1jd3ovjw )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

Nero Is Wierd like this sometimes, you can either enable "OverBurning" and set it to 89 minutes in Nero, or Use something else to burn VCD"s like VCDEasy which I think is a Better Program for Burning VCD/SVCD"s Cuz it allows you to Make Chapters which Nero doesn"t...


Keoki  2003-01-16 03:56:34 ( ID:hrjgs1vjd3g )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

Yea, i go w/ VCDEasy and ?Burn at once, or Burn it now? Its so simple and fast, I cant remember its name. But it will let you overburn w/o even asking.


ASHY  2003-01-16 21:58:36 ( ID:n3gjkhi6dvc )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

Are you sure this file is only 700mb?

If you have created a 89min standard VCD then this file will be 890mb, I would guess Nero is telling the truth.

Question - TE25 - Changing to YUV 444? No.33459
Jonathan Dinerstein  2003-01-15 18:57:22 ( ID:eesdlksgysk )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

For encoding video for a DVD, I want to set the YUV format to 444 (i.e. no color downsampling). I have some thin red lines I want to keep perfect quality. However, I can never change the YUV format (the GUI control is ghosted and set on 4:2:0). Is there a way to change this?


richard  2003-01-15 21:06:19 ( ID:kwfsrhnna/w )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

The best you can do with TMPGenc is 4:2:2 (422P@ML in the profile box).

However this will violate the DVD standard which is 4:2:0 (MP@ML) and even if you can get DVD authoring software to accept a file encoded at 422P@ML, it is pretty doubtful that any set top DVD player will play it.

Richard


ASHY  2003-01-15 21:07:56 ( ID:n3gjkhi6dvc )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

Sorry TMPG does not have this option. The closest you can have is 4:2:2. Be aware though that neither setting is DVD compatible.

ASHY


ASHY  2003-01-15 21:09:17 ( ID:n3gjkhi6dvc )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

Oops. Looks like we posted at same time.

ASHY


wcpaul  2003-01-16 21:13:15 ( ID:q7gr550x3gw )   [ Delete / Reply with quotation ]

Use 4:2:2 for an archival copy and then re-encode for DVD authoring.

Use DVD2AVI to decode the 4:2:2 when re-encoding.

This preserves the higher quality source for future formats that might accept it.
